SAP ABAP Interface IF_EX_LSO_CORRESPONDENCE11 (BAdI Interface IF_EX_LSO_CORRESPONDENCE11)
Hierarchy
EA-HRGXX (Software Component) Sub component EA-HRGXX of EA-HR
   PE-LSO-TM-DW (Application Component) Day-to-Day Activities
     LSO_CORRESPONDENCE (Package) Learning Solution: Training-Related Correspondence
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  CL_DEF_IM_LSO_CORRESPONDENCE11 Default Implementation for BAdI Definition LSO_CORRESPONDEN 20040305
2 Interface implementation (CLASS c. INTERFACES i_ref)  CL_EX_LSO_CORRESPONDENCE11 BAdI Class CL_EX_LSO_CORRESPONDENCE11 20031212
3 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_LSO_CORRSP11_DEFAULT Imp. Class for BAdI Imp. LSO_CORRSP11_DEFAULT 20040109
Properties
Interface IF_EX_LSO_CORRESPONDENCE11  
Short Description BAdI Interface IF_EX_LSO_CORRESPONDENCE11    
General Data
Package LSO_CORRESPONDENCE   Learning Solution: Training-Related Correspondence 
Created 20031212   SAP 
Last changed 20050615   SAP 
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 LSOCO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
Interfaces
Interface IF_EX_LSO_CORRESPONDENCE11 has no interface.
Friends
Interface IF_EX_LSO_CORRESPONDENCE11 has no friend.
Attributes
Interface IF_EX_LSO_CORRESPONDENCE11 has no attribute.
Methods
# Method Level Visibility Method type Description Created on
1 GET_DFT_MAIL_OPTIONS Instance method Public Method Specify Parameters for Mail Output (Default) 20040216
2 GET_MAIL_OPTIONS Instance method Public Method Specify Parameters for Mail Output (Context-Dep.) 20040109
3 GET_SENDER_MAILADDRESS Instance method Public Method Sender: Determine SAP Mail Address 20031212
4 GET_SENDER_SMTPADDRESS Instance method Public Method Sender: Determine Internet Mail Address 20040107
5 SETUP_MAIN_DOCU Instance method Public Method Determine How Main Document Is to Be Sent 20040217
Events
Interface IF_EX_LSO_CORRESPONDENCE11 has no event.
Types
Interface IF_EX_LSO_CORRESPONDENCE11 has no local type.
Method Signatures

Method GET_DFT_MAIL_OPTIONS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ing C_NOTIF_DELIVERED Call by reference Type reference (TYPE) SOMLRECI1-NOTIF_NDEL Benachrichtigung, wenn Dokument ausgeliefert 20040216
2 Changing C_NOTIF_NOT_DELIVERED Call by reference Type reference (TYPE) SOMLRECI1-NOTIF_NDEL Benachrichtigung im Fehlerfall wird erwartet 20040216
3 Changing C_NOTIF_READ Call by reference Type reference (TYPE) SOMLRECI1-NOTIF_READ Benachrichtigung, wenn Dokument gelesen 20040218
4 Changing C_NO_CHANGE Call by reference Type reference (TYPE) SODOCCHGI1-NO_CHANGE Dokument darf nicht verändert werden 20040216
5 Changing C_SENSITIVITY Call by reference Type reference (TYPE) SOOBJCHGI1-SENSITIVTY Objekt: Sensitivität (privat, funktional, ...) 20040216
6 Changing C_SO_OUTBOX Call by reference Type reference (TYPE) SONV-FLAG Dokument in SAPOffice Outbox stellen 20040216

Method GET_DFT_MAIL_OPTIONS on Interface IF_EX_LSO_CORRESPONDENCE11 has no exception.

Method GET_MAIL_OPTIONS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ing C_ATTRIBUTES Call by reference Type reference (TYPE) SODOCCHGI1 Attribute ( SAP Office ) 20040217
2 Changing C_NOTIF_DELIVERED Call by reference Type reference (TYPE) SOMLRECI1-NOTIF_NDEL Benachrichtigung, wenn ausgeliefert 20040218
3 Changing C_NOTIF_NOT_DELIVERED Call by reference Type reference (TYPE) SOMLRECI1-NOTIF_NDEL Benachrichtigung, wenn gelesen 20040218
4 Changing C_NOTIF_READ Call by reference Type reference (TYPE) SOMLRECI1-NOTIF_READ Benachrichtigung, wenn gelesen 20040218
5 Changing C_SO_OUTBOX Call by reference Type reference (TYPE) SONV-FLAG Dokument in SAPOffice Outbox stellen 20040309
6 Importing I_BUS_TRANSACTION_INFO Value transfer Type reference (TYPE) P1001 Geschäftsvorfall-Informationen 20040216
7 Importing I_LFCOD Value transfer Type reference (TYPE) LFCOD Auslösender Vorgang 20040218
8 Importing I_MAIL_TYPE Value transfer Type reference (TYPE) PKMIT-PRINT Art der Mail (I: Internet, M: SAP Mail) 20040218
9 Importing I_NOTIF_TYPE Value transfer Type reference (TYPE) KMIT Mitteilungsart 20040218
10 Importing I_RECIPIENT Value transfer Type reference (TYPE) HROBJECT Empfänger 20040216

Method GET_MAIL_OPTIONS on Interface IF_EX_LSO_CORRESPONDENCE11 has no exception.

Method GET_SENDER_MAILADDRESS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ting E_ADDRESS Call by reference Type reference (TYPE) SOEXTRECI1-RECEIVER Name des SAPoffice-Benutzers 20031212
2 Exporting E_ADDRESS_TYPE Call by reference Type reference (TYPE) SOEXTRECI1-ADR_TYP Typ der Mailadresse 20031212
3 Importing I_RECIPIENT Value transfer Type reference (TYPE) HRSOBID Empfänger 20040107
4 Importing I_RESPONSIBLE Value transfer Type reference (TYPE) HRSOBID Verantwortliche Person/OrgEinheit 20040107
5 Importing I_SETDATE Value transfer Type reference (TYPE) BEGDA SY-DATUM Stichtag 20031212
6 Importing I_TRAINING Value transfer Type reference (TYPE) HROBJECT Training 20040107
7 Importing I_TRAINING_TYPE Value transfer Type reference (TYPE) HROBJECT Trainingstyp 20040107

Method GET_SENDER_MAILADDRESS on Interface IF_EX_LSO_CORRESPONDENCE11 has no exception.

Method GET_SENDER_SMTPADDRESS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ting E_ADDRESS Call by reference Type reference (TYPE) SOEXTRECI1-RECEIVER E-Mail-Adresse 20040107
2 Exporting E_ADDRESS_TYPE Call by reference Type reference (TYPE) SOEXTRECI1-ADR_TYP SAPoffice: Art der Adresse 20040108
3 Importing I_RECIPIENT Value transfer Type reference (TYPE) HRSOBID Empfänger 20040107
4 Importing I_RESPONSIBLE Value transfer Type reference (TYPE) HRSOBID Verantwortliche Person/OrgEinheit 20040107
5 Importing I_SETDATE Value transfer Type reference (TYPE) BEGDA SY-DATUM Stichtag 20040107
6 Importing I_TRAINING Value transfer Type reference (TYPE) HROBJECT Training 20040107
7 Importing I_TRAINING_TYPE Value transfer Type reference (TYPE) HROBJECT Trainingstyp 20040107

Method GET_SENDER_SMTPADDRESS on Interface IF_EX_LSO_CORRESPONDENCE11 has no exception.

Method SETUP_MAIN_DOCU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ing C_DESCR Call by reference Type reference (TYPE) SO_OBJ_DES Titel 20040218
2 Changing C_SEND_AS_ATTACHMENT Call by reference Type reference (TYPE) LSO_X_C Hauptdokument im Anhang 20040218
3 Changing C_SEND_AS_PDF Call by reference Type reference (TYPE) LSO_X_C Hauptdokument als PDF 20040218
4 Importing I_BUS_TRANSACTION_INFO Value transfer Type reference (TYPE) P1001 Geschäftsvorfallinformationen 20040217
5 Importing I_LFCOD Value transfer Type reference (TYPE) LFCOD Auslösender Vorgang 20040218
6 Importing I_MAIL_TYPE Value transfer Type reference (TYPE) PKMIT-PRINT Art der Mail (I: Internet, M: SAP Mail) 20040218
7 Importing I_NOTIF_TYPE Value transfer Type reference (TYPE) KMIT Mitteilungsart 20040218
8 Importing I_OUTPUT_LANGU Value transfer Type reference (TYPE) SPRAS Ausgabesprache 20040217
9 Importing I_RECIPIENT Value transfer Type reference (TYPE) HROBJECT Empfänger 20040217

Method SETUP_MAIN_DOCU on Interface IF_EX_LSO_CORRESPONDENCE11 has no exception.
History
Last changed by/on SAP  20050615 
SAP Release Created in 500